Why the Allure of Vintage Rolex?
Before delving into the replica market, it's crucial to understand the enduring appeal of vintage Rolex watches. Several factors contribute to their desirability:
- Historical Significance: Vintage Rolex models, particularly those from the mid-20th century, have often been associated with iconic figures and historical events. Think of the Rolex Submariner worn by James Bond or the Explorer accompanying Sir Edmund Hillary on his ascent of Mount Everest.
- Timeless Design: Rolex designs are remarkably consistent. A vintage Submariner or Datejust shares many aesthetic similarities with its modern counterparts, creating a connection to the brand's heritage. The classic elegance of these designs transcends fleeting trends.
- Rarity and Collectibility: The limited production runs and attrition of vintage Rolex watches over time contribute to their scarcity, driving up their value and making them highly sought after by collectors. Specific dial variations, case materials, and historical provenance can significantly increase a vintage Rolex's worth.
- Investment Potential: Well-maintained vintage Rolex watches have proven to be excellent investments, often appreciating in value over time. This financial aspect adds another layer of appeal for collectors and enthusiasts.
- Craftsmanship and Durability: Rolex has always been known for its robust movements and durable construction. Vintage models, despite their age, often continue to function reliably with proper care and maintenance.

Distinguishing Quality Vintage Rolex Replicas: Key Factors to Consider
If you choose to explore the world of vintage Rolex replica watches, it's imperative to be able to distinguish between high-quality reproductions and cheap imitations. Here are some key factors to consider:
- Movement: The heart of any watch is its movement. A high-quality replica will often feature an automatic movement, preferably a Swiss or Japanese movement known for its reliability and accuracy. Avoid replicas with simple quartz movements or low-quality, unbranded automatic movements. Look for clues about the movement's origin and specifications in the watch's description.
- Case Material and Construction: The case material should closely resemble that of the original vintage Rolex. Stainless steel (ideally 316L stainless steel) is the most common material. Pay attention to the finishing of the case, including polishing and brushing. Sharp edges, uneven surfaces, or noticeable flaws are red flags.
- Dial Details: The dial is a critical area for scrutiny. Examine the font, printing quality, and lume application. The text should be crisp and clear, and the lume should be evenly applied and glow consistently. Pay attention to the details of the hour markers, hands, and any additional complications (e.g., date window).
- Bracelet/Strap: The bracelet or strap should be well-constructed and comfortable to wear. A stainless steel bracelet should have solid links and a secure clasp. Leather straps should be made of genuine leather and have neat stitching. The overall feel should be substantial and not flimsy.
- Water Resistance: While vintage Rolex watches were often water-resistant, it's unlikely that a replica will offer the same level of protection. Exercise caution when exposing a replica to water. A well-made replica might offer splash resistance, but avoid submerging it.
- Overall Finish and Attention to Detail: Pay close attention to the overall finish and attention to detail. A high-quality replica will strive to replicate the look and feel of the original vintage Rolex as closely as possible. Look for subtle details that distinguish it from cheaper imitations, such as the shape of the crown guards, the curvature of the crystal, and the alignment of the bezel.
- Reputation of the Seller: Choose a reputable seller with a proven track record. Read reviews and feedback from other customers. Look for sellers who offer clear descriptions, high-quality photos, and a reasonable return policy. Be wary of sellers who make unrealistic claims or offer suspiciously low prices.
